UNITED NATIONS, August 15 (RIA Novosti) - After Ukrainian President Petro Poroshenko said his forces attacked Russian vehicles inside Ukraine, the United Nations on Friday said it could not verify the report and callef for both parties to resolve the conflict through dialogue.

“We are aware of the reports today in Ukraine which we cannot verify independently, and we will follow related developments very carefully. Such reports point to the urgent need for immediate de-escalation and resolution of the conflict through dialogue,” UN Secretary General Ban Ki-moon's Office of the Spokesperson said.

Ban Ki-moon spoke with Poroshenko on August 13 and, according to the United Nation's read-out, “reiterated the urgent need for redoubling political and diplomatic efforts toward a peaceful resolution.”

Under Secretary General for Political Affairs Jeffrey Feltman canceled a previously announced trip to Ukraine and Moscow.

“We will most likely be able to announce a re-scheduling of that travel fairly quickly,” Ban's Spokesman Stephane Dujarric said in an earlier read-out.
